在麒麟操作系统上安装MySQL的详细指南
麒麟操作系统,作为一款基于Linux的开源平台,为用户提供了高效、安全的计算环境。而MySQL,作为一款广受欢迎的关系型数据库管理系统,是许多应用程序数据存储与管理的首选。本指南将引导您如何在麒麟操作系统上顺利安装和配置MySQL,为您搭建起稳固的数据库服务基础。
步骤1:前置准备
确保您的麒麟操作系统已稳定安装,并且您拥有足够的权限来执行安装操作。这通常意味着您需要拥有管理员权限或能够使用sudo命令。
步骤2:下载MySQL安装包
访问MySQL官方网站(https://www.mysql.com/downloads/),根据您的麒麟系统版本和架构,选择适合的MySQL安装包进行下载。
步骤3:解压安装包
将下载好的MySQL安装包解压至您选择的目录。使用以下命令可以轻松完成解压:
bash复制代码
tar -zxvf mysql-5.7.44-linux-glibc2.12-x86_64.tar.gz |
步骤4:创建MySQL用户与用户组
为了系统安全和管理便利,您需要创建一个专门的用户与用户组来运行MySQL服务。执行以下命令以创建它们:
bash复制代码
groupadd mysql | |
useradd -r -g mysql -s /bin/false mysql |
步骤5:设置安装目录与数据目录
接下来,您需要为MySQL设置安装目录和存储数据的目录。使用mv
命令将解压后的MySQL文件夹移动到/usr/local/mysql
,并创建数据目录:
bash复制代码
mv mysql-5.7.44-linux-glibc2.12-x86_64 /usr/local/mysql | |
mkdir /usr/local/mysql/data |
步骤6:初始化数据库
初始化MySQL数据库是安装过程中的关键步骤。使用以下命令进行初始化,并请注意保存输出的初始密码:
bash复制代码
cd /usr/local/mysql | |
./bin/mysqld --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data --initialize |
步骤7:配置MySQL
根据您的需求,编辑MySQL的配置文件/etc/my.cnf
进行必要的设置。这包括字符集、数据目录等关键参数。
步骤8:设置开机自启
为了确保MySQL在系统启动时能够自动运行,您需要将其添加为系统服务,并设置为开机自启:
bash复制代码
sudo systemctl enable mysqld |
(请注意,此命令假设您已经将MySQL集成到systemd服务中,如果未集成,请参照您的麒麟系统版本进行相应操作。)
步骤9:验证安装
最后,使用以下命令验证MySQL是否成功安装:
bash复制代码
mysql -uroot -p |
输入初始化时生成的密码,如果成功登录MySQL命令行界面,则说明安装无误。
遵循以上步骤,您将在麒麟操作系统上成功安装并配置MySQL数据库。祝您在数据库的世界里探索愉快!